It may feel like summer is almost over but, with more than a month left in the season, there’s still plenty of time to get in shape for the beach. For those who prefer group classes over solo workouts, Boston Sports Clubs (BSC) has a new program for you: a free, adults-only “summer camp.”

Starting Monday, August 4, BSC gyms in Boston and Waltham will hold weekly 45-minute summer camp sessions at their UXF training zones. The turf-covered areas emphasize “functional training,” and feature several exercise stations which are designed to “condition your body for the activities performed in daily life,” according to the BSC website. The equipment used in the summer camp sessions will enable participants to simulate activities they might perform at the beach, lake, or campground.

Reps say the sessions are appropriate for adults of all fitness levels, and are open to both members and non-members. Each session can only accommodate 10 people though, so reps suggest that interested participants sign up at the front desk.
